Demystifying Music Distribution: Options and Opportunities
Getting your music out into the world has never been easier more straightforward than thanks to a plethora of innovative platforms. From established labels to independent channels, there's a path for every artist, regardless of category. Whether you're aiming for global fame or simply want to broadcast your music with dedicated fans, understanding the options is crucial. Let's delve into the diverse avenues available and explore how you can maximize them to achieve your musical music distribution aspirations.
- Embrace the online realm: Streaming services like Spotify, Apple Music, and Amazon Music offer a vast audience hungry for new music.
- Leverage social media: Connect with fans, advertise your music, and build a loyal following through platforms like Instagram, Twitter, and TikTok.
- Consider DIY distribution: Services like DistroKid, CD Baby, and TuneCore allow you to control the distribution of your music without needing a label.
By exploring these alternatives, artists can navigate their own course in the ever-evolving world of music distribution.
